And because we know that most people use a number of tools or collaborate with others frequently, TurboCAD Pro is designed to provide excellent interoperability to and from other applications.
Open, insert, or embed up to 35 different file formats and export up to 28, including the latest .DWG and .DXF for AutoCAD 2011 and a .SKP filter that now reads/writes up to Google SketchUp version 8 Additional filters include .3DM (Rhinoceros), .3DS (Autodesk 3ds Max), IGES, STEP, .OBJ, COLLADA (.DAE – export); vector formats including .EPS and .SVG; raster formats including .BMP, .GIF, .JPG, .PNG, .TIF, and more.
TurboCAD Pro reads and writes .DWG and .DXF files from R14 through 2011 including AutoCAD Architecture objects. This broad range of support helps to maintain your intellectual property investment by supporting older files, models, and parts.
